Q3 PLANNING — Gross-Margin Review

Finance team: margin compression in the Tarnow product line continues, driven by input costs and freight. Target for Q3 is a two-point recovery via supplier renegotiation and SKU rationalisation. Pricing actions on the Elvane range are pending approval. Submit updated cost models by end of week two. Flag any branch-level anomalies to Priya directly. Context on the wider repositioning is given in the confidential note below.

management briefing: The renewal with Ulaathix Group closes at $2 million a year, 15 percent below the last contract. Project Oliwyn slips by two quarters because of the audit delay.

## Deployment: Offline Mode

Quick note before the sync: Fieldpine now ships with offline mode on by default for survey crews in low-signal areas. Responses queue locally and sync when the device sees the Harrowgate relay again. Nothing fancy, just make sure the cache flag is set before cutting a release. The current deployment values are listed below.

config for kahag-tafop:
WENWYN_PIN=7412
WENWYN_TENANT=fenion
WENWYN_METRICS_HOST=metrics.wenwyn.zemvarnet.local
WENWYN_SEAL=seal_cafee3b9
WENWYN_STANDBY_TEAM=praox

## Tuning

Heads up, reviewer: the Bramblebin optimizer is sensitive to these knobs, so don't eyeball changes — run the replay harness first. Batch size trades pick density against cart overflow, and the aisle penalty basically decides how much backtracking we tolerate. We landed on the current values after a week of A/B runs at the Dunmore site. The constants are as follows.

tuning constants:
THRESHOLDS = {
    "kelix": 280,
    "druvan": 756,
    "oliael": 399,
}

## Dedup sweep gone sideways?

If the Custmerge nightly sweep starts collapsing records that aren't actually the same person (it happens — usually a fuzzy-match threshold someone "tuned"), stop the job first, don't try to fix it live. Merged records can be unwound from the merge journal for 72 hours, after that it gets ugly. Check that the matcher config matches what's in the repo, because drift here is the usual culprit. Before unwinding anything, confirm you're on the build identified directly below.

build token for bafog-tafof: htk31_22578480cba8b455ae695965eb7b6d2